What is redistributable license?
Freely redistributable software (FRS) is software that anyone is free to redistribute. The term has been used to mean two types of free to redistribute software, distinguished by the legal modifiability and limitations on purpose of use of the software. Non-legally modifiable FRS is freeware, shareware or similar.
Which software is not freely available?
Nonfree software is any software that is not free. Its use, redistribution or modification is prohibited, or requires you to ask for permission, or is restricted so much that you effectively can’t do it freely.
What is the meaning of redistributable?
To allow copies of software to be made for everyone. When runtime versions of software are required to run an application, the runtime version is typically free and said to be redistributable. See runtime version.
When software is free to copy it is called?
Freeware is software, most often proprietary, that is distributed at no monetary cost to the end user.
Is all free software open source?
Nearly all open source software is free software, but there are exceptions. First, some open source licenses are too restrictive, so they do not qualify as free licenses. However, in that case users can compile the source code to make and distribute free executables.

Is it necessary to install Microsoft XNA Framework redistributable 4.0?
The XNA Framework Redistributable provides the necessary runtime components to execute a game on Windows that was developed using Microsoft XNA Game Studio 4.0. This release contains improved functionality as well as new features. Installation of this runtime is unnecessary on systems with Microsoft XNA Game Studio 4.0 already installed.
What do you mean by non modifiable software?
Non-legally modifiable FRS is freeware, shareware or similar. The non-modifiable FRS generally comes in the form of executable binaries and is often used by proprietary software companies and authors to showcase their work or to encourage the user to buy full products from them (in the case of shareware, demo or trial versions).
